Conyers Turf Conditions

Conyers sits in clay-heavy soil territory, which creates some unique challenges for outdoor court surfaces. That Rockdale County clay compacts easily and doesn't drain the way sandy or loamy soil does, especially during our wet spring months. This is actually one of the biggest reasons we recommend artificial turf courts here—the engineered drainage system sits on top of your native soil rather than fighting against it. We typically excavate 4–6 inches, lay a proper base system, and let gravity do the work instead of hoping your yard's natural slope cooperates. Shade patterns matter too. If your property backs up near the Georgia International Horse Park area or sits within the tree canopy common to Honey Creek developments, we'll design the court orientation to maximize usable sunlight and prevent algae buildup on shaded sections. HOA rules in some Conyers neighborhoods do require landscaping approval, so we always coordinate documentation upfront. Most residential lots in this area run 40–80 feet deep, which gives us plenty of flexibility for a regulation court with surrounding safety zones.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does artificial turf for sport courts handle Georgia's humidity and heat?

Absolutely. Our turf is engineered specifically for Southeast climates. The infill system we use in Conyers installations breathes properly and prevents water pooling—even during our humid summers. The material itself won't degrade from sun exposure or temperature swings. You'll actually notice better playability in July than you would on a natural grass or clay surface that turns to dust or mud.

How much maintenance does a sport court really need?

Minimal. A quick power rinse a few times a year and occasional infill top-ups every 5–7 years. No fertilizer, no reseeding, no mud after rain. For Conyers homeowners tired of weekend yard work, this is the real selling point. Most of our clients spend maybe 2–3 hours a year on upkeep instead of 20–30.
